Runbook: account recovery for Keyturn, our secrets-rotation utility. New folks: if a rotation job fails mid-run, the operator account may auto-lock to prevent partial writes. First, confirm the job state is "halted" in the Keyturn dashboard, then request a recovery session from the on-call lead. The recovery flow prompts for the team passphrase before re-enabling rotation; never paste it into chat. For the current cycle, the passphrase is:

vault phrase of fajef-yaduf = zorox-gorael-oliael-sorax-ulador-sorius

INTERNAL MEMO — Sales Leads Only

Re: Renegotiation of the Castermill Row lease. Facilities has secured provisional terms from the landlord, Ostrander Holdings: a seven-year extension at a reduced rate, contingent on our waiving the early-exit clause. Please factor continued occupancy into territory planning and avoid signaling any relocation to clients. The confidential note below explains the underlying strategy.

board note of yageg-yadug: The northern region missed its Framir quota by 13.1 percent last quarter. Lamathek Freight plans to raise the Quenael list price by 30.2 percent in March. The pricing group signed off on a budget of $133.5 million for Project Novok. The renewal with Gilethek Foods closes at $60.0 million a year, 2.7 percent above the last contract.

Hi, and welcome to the Bramblewood transcode rotation. The farm autoscales on queue depth, but stalled workers sometimes hold GPU leases without progressing — watch for jobs older than 40 minutes in the RUNNING state. Drain the node before restarting; never kill mid-segment or you'll corrupt the mezzanine output. Escalate to Priya if more than three nodes drain in an hour. All dashboards, drain commands, and the current rota are consolidated on one internal page.

wiki page, tawip-kagef: https://confluence.nelvrodata.example/ticket/browse/secrets/ticket/88adfa5c911985f4

### Step 3: Fix the reconnect storm

Old Pipewing clients retried websocket connections with zero backoff, so one blip meant thousands of simultaneous reconnects hammering the gateway. The patched client adds jittered exponential backoff and a resume token, so you don't replay the whole message history. Before restarting the gateway, make sure your environment matches the new reconnect settings below.

settings of fahag-haduf:
[ulaox]
port = 8443
region = south-2
host = ulaox.lumiccorp.internal
timeout_ms = 500
retries = 8